Studies have shown that prolonged exposure to pornography can have a variety of negative effects on mental health. It can lead to unrealistic expectations about intimacy and relationships, distorted body image perceptions, and even addiction. Those who consume pornography regularly may find themselves feeling disconnected from real human relationships or experiencing increased levels of anxiety and depression.

Beyond individual mental health, pornography also has significant social implications. The normalization of pornography can skew societal expectations about consent, sexual behavior, and gender roles. It can create unrealistic ideals that harm relationships, especially when individuals begin to compare their real-life experiences to what they see online.
